Not since Zsa Zsa slapped a cop have I seen this much news coverage of an actor's problematic behavior. The latest rendition, of course, is the ongoing story of Charlie Sheen.
Mr. Sheen, who appears to be jammed in "self-destruct" mode, gives an almost daily statement regarding his supposed plans to sue CBS and Warner Brothers over their stopping the production of his TV show, Two and a Half Men. The statements are often described as "rambling" and sometimes a bit bizarre, and, I've yet to read or hear one that I believe truly helps Mr. Sheen deflect that criticism.
According to reports, Mr. Sheen is threatening litigation for the mental anguish he says he has suffered. Perhaps Zsa Zsa can recommend a lawyer.
